Capture Card Related Terms:Ĭapture: It is simply the process of capturing any live audio or video in S-Video, RF Modulated Video, Analog composite video or digital video as like HDMI and SDI. Few capture cards are designed with a inbuilt encoder so they perform function same as a CPU at the time of streaming. This signal is captured, recorded and encoded as per need, finally it can be uploaded to sites like Twitch.
GPU of gaming PC will continuously transfer data to this capture card. When user is working on two PCs where one is used to play games and another for streaming then capture card is connected on stream PC. A capture card acts like an input data receiver. It helps users to capture their gaming consoles like PlayStation or Xbox etc. you now can save a thrilling game from your PlayStation for later review or uploading to your social media platforms.Ĭapture cards actually provides services for capturing video signals from external devices via HDMI connection. With a Capture Card and other accessories like HDMI cable, it’s possible to stream and capture and share the entire game. It helps game lovers capture and save their favorite games.
